Bit 7: Communication mode specification bit (master/slave specification bit: MST)
This bit is used for master/slave specification for data communication. When this bit is "0," the
slave is specified, so that a START condition and a STOP condition generated by the master are
received, and data communication is performed in synchronization with the clock generated by the
master. When this bit is "1," the master is specified and a START condition and a STOP condition
are generated, and also the clocks required for data communication are generated on the SCL.
The MST bit is cleared to "0" in one of the following conditions.
• Immediately after completion of 1-byte data transmission when arbitration lost is detected
• When a STOP condition is detected.
• When occurrence of a START condition is disabled by the START condition duplication preventing
function (Note).
• At reset
